Without the option to rely on synthetic fixes, Gabe began paying closer attention to how plants, animals and soil function together. The result was a steady shift toward more resilient grazing systems that supported productivity, profitability and long-term land health.
As Gabe puts it,
Im a poor cattleman, an even worse farmer, but I can grow some soil.
